Take your betahistine tablets with a glass of water. Take betahistine at the same times each day. It is best taken with or after food, to prevent stomach upset. Limit or avoid drinking alcohol while you are taking betahistine. Keep taking betahistine every day. High quality, person-centred care is so ... WebBetahistine comes in both a tablet form as well as an oral solution, and is taken orally. It is rapidly and completely absorbed. The mean plasma elimination half-life is 3 to 4 hours, and excretion is virtually complete in the urine within 24 …

WebJun 28, 2024 · There may be long periods of time (months or years) between attacks (or clusters of attacks) when there are no symptoms. In about 7 in 10 people with Ménière's disease, the attacks stop altogether within 5-10 years of starting. ... If you take betahistine every day it is unlikely to stop all attacks but it may reduce the number and/or ...
